Output 11804bd3fedb9f2b4f76a79e9023ceb84bad6ec8128853eaa31e7f8bb29ebf89:1

value
1399572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 660017dfbdb447db48e62914ebfcb4a377392d0b OP_EQUALVERIFY OP_CHECKSIG
address
1AJL33gyaPZ5cZ52DV2VnybpNKK9hMMLHX
transaction
11804bd3fedb9f2b4f76a79e9023ceb84bad6ec8128853eaa31e7f8bb29ebf89
spent
true